MARK 12:18 - 27 If a man dies childless, his widow is ordered
by biblical law to have intercourse with each of his brothers in turn until she bears her deceased husband a male heir.

The rich were REQUIRED
BY BIBLICAL LAW to not fully harvest the fields, but allow enough to remain so that the poor could glean the fields for food.

Thus in
biblical thought, there are two divine covenants with humanity operating in the face of evil created
by human self - alienation from God — one, the covenant of redemptive grace with Abraham which ends in the Messianic Kingdom of Love and the other, the covenant with Noah of protective
law of reverence for life and later with Moses of the Ten Commandments for the preservation of rough justice in society.
Onan's refusal to impregnate his widowed sister - in -
law, a refusal expressed in his deliberate withdrawal before ejaculation, was interpreted
by the
biblical writer as so serious a violation of divine decree that Onan was killed
by Yahweh.
